Frequently Asked Questions

What is the typical daily rate for boarding a dog in Des Moines?

In Des Moines, you can expect to pay between $25 and $45 per night for standard dog boarding. The price often depends on the dog's size and the facility's amenities, with more personalized or premium care options available at a higher rate. It's advisable to get quotes directly from local kennels as Des Moines offers a range of options.

What are the essential items to pack for my pet's stay at a Des Moines kennel?

Beyond your pet's food and medications, it's wise to bring their vaccination records, which are mandatory. Due to the dry climate in Des Moines, some owners also provide skin-conditioning supplements or specific shampoos if their pet has sensitive skin. A familiar blanket or toy can also help ease their stay in a new environment.

Are there any specific vaccination requirements for boarding in Des Moines?

Yes, all reputable boarding kennels in Des Moines will require proof of current vaccinations for Rabies, DHPP (for dogs), and FVRCP (for cats), as well as the Bordetella (kennel cough) vaccine. Given the proximity to wildlife in Northeastern New Mexico, ensuring these vaccinations are up-to-date is crucial for the safety of all pets in their care.
